what is md5 technology - An Overview
what is md5 technology - An Overview
Blog Article
MD5 is largely employed for creating a set-length hash value from an enter, that may be any sizing. Despite its regarded vulnerabilities, MD5 remains used in several eventualities, specially in non-significant programs. Here's how MD5 is utilized:
SHA-one can nonetheless be utilized to confirm old time stamps and electronic signatures, however the NIST (Countrywide Institute of Expectations and Technology) doesn't advocate using SHA-1 to crank out electronic signatures or in instances the place collision resistance is necessary.
The above mentioned is simply an outline of how these hash functions function, serving as being a stepping-stone to understanding how cryptographic hash capabilities do the job.
There are actually modern day hashing algorithms which have far better stability Qualities than MD5. They create far more complex hashes and also have different levels of protection. Here are a few of the most typical alternatives to MD5 hash:
Digital signatures. In some cases, MD5 is used in the creation of digital signatures. While this is less common now because of security concerns, legacy systems should rely upon MD5 in selected electronic signature algorithms.
Increase the short article with all your expertise. Contribute towards the GeeksforGeeks Neighborhood and aid generate greater Mastering means for all.
Though it's some vulnerabilities and isn't advisable for all applications, it stays a useful tool in lots of contexts.
It remains ideal for other non-cryptographic reasons, by way of example for analyzing the partition for a certain essential within a partitioned database, and may be desired as a consequence of reduced computational needs than More moderen Safe Hash Algorithms.[4]
Also, the MD5 algorithm generates a fixed sizing hash— Irrespective of how massive or little your enter facts is, the output hash will always be the same duration. This uniformity is a good function, specially when evaluating hashes or storing them.
Soon after implementing the functionality now we perform an operation on Every block. For executing functions we'd like
That is critically important for cybersecurity mainly because this special hash is pretty much unduplicated, which consequently will make that special hash a protected reference to the particular facts set.
Subsequent, we have the SHA-three household. This is actually the newest addition to your SHA sequence. Consider it as the most up-to-date product of your favorite auto brand name — It is bought all the most recent attributes and the strongest security measures. It truly is a fantastic option if here You are looking for a strong and future-proof option.
Hash algorithms ongoing to advance in the following years, but the 1st murmurs of cryptographic hash functions didn’t look until the seventies.
The SHA-two and SHA-three relatives of cryptographic hash capabilities are safe and advisable alternate options to the MD5 information-digest algorithm. They're much additional proof against likely collisions and generate really distinctive hash values.